I have an Amphicat project that is about 80% complete, just needs the engine installed , and battery mounted. engine is an original sachs 2 stroke. I also have an extra frame, a decent second body, an extra plunger type transmission, about 1 1/2 extra sachs engines, and almost enough additional parts to build a second machine. I have a couple of interested buyers, but I have no idea of value. Does anybody have an idea of what I should be asking?
I sold my good running amphicat for 400 dollars. It did have a couple cracks in the tub and it had the original balloon tires.I wish i had kept it.I repowered it with a predator engine 13hp.This was about 8 years ago. I lost money but I just could not get anybody willing to pay over 400-I was asking 600.
